Side-by-Side Nutrition Table

NutrientCashewsSour CreamDifference
Calories553kcal193kcal+360.0kcal
Protein18g3.4g+14.6g
Carbohydrates30g3.9g+26.1g
Fat44g20g+24.0g
Fiber3.3g0g+3.3g
Sugar5.9g3.9g+2.0g
Sodium10mg28mg-18.0mg

Cashews vs Sour Cream: Nutritional Analysis

Cashews is more calorie-dense at 553 calories per 100g compared to 193 for Sour Cream, a difference of 360 calories. On the protein front, Cashews delivers more with 18g per 100g versus 3.4g, which matters for muscle maintenance, satiety, and overall metabolic health. These differences become meaningful when you consider how each food fits into your daily dietary pattern rather than looking at any single nutrient in isolation.

Macronutrient Breakdown

The macronutrient profiles of Cashews and Sour Cream tell different nutritional stories. Cashews provides 30g of carbohydrates, 44g of fat, and 3.3g of fiber per 100g, while Sour Cream contains 3.9g carbs, 20g fat, and 0g fiber. The higher fiber content in Cashews supports digestive health, helps regulate blood sugar after meals, and contributes to longer-lasting satiety. Sugar content also differs: Cashews contains 5.9g while Sour Cream has 3.9g per 100g. Lower sugar options are generally preferable for blood sugar management and dental health.
